Investment Overview
This 183-acre property is located in northern Henry County along County Road 75 and County Road 69, with additional frontage on Barbour County Road 12. The tract is currently being converted into pastureland, offering an opportunity for agricultural use in an area where quality pasture acreage has become increasingly difficult to find.
One of the property's standout features is its extensive road frontage, totaling approximately 1.76 miles along three county-maintained roads. The northern boundary of the property follows the Henry County-Barbour County line. The significant road frontage provides excellent access throughout the tract while also creating flexibility for future division into smaller parcels or homesites.
Utilities are available, making the property well-suited for a homesite, farm headquarters, or multiple residential sites. With continued demand for cattle operations and pastureland throughout the region, the property offers both agricultural and long-term investment potential. Its combination of pasture conversion, road frontage, utility access, and location make it suitable for livestock production, rural residential development, or a combination of both.
Additional acreage is available for buyers seeking a larger landholding opportunity.
